Trouver des araignées étendues


10

Existe-t-il un algorithme polynomial pour trouver, s'il en existe un, une araignée s'étendant sur un graphe donné ? Une araignée est un arbre avec au plus un nœud avec un degré supérieur à 2: je sais que diverses conditions de degré sur G (essentiellement, des degrés de nœud suffisamment grands) garantissent l'existence d'une araignée s'étendant. Mais je me demande s'il existe un algorithme pour G arbitraire . Merci!G
          entrez la description de l'image ici
GG


9
La recherche «Spanning Spiders NP-complete» sur Google a montré le premier résultat d' une version de l'article de Gargano, Hammar, Hell, Stacho et Vaccaro 2004 . La proposition 1 indique qu'elle est NP-complète. Est-ce que cela répond à votre question?
Tsuyoshi Ito

13
GG1,G2vGevHe

1
Merci, Tsuyoshi & Chandra! Oui, cela répond à ma question. J'ai rencontré une référence au papier Gargano mais pas pour l'exhaustivité de NP, plutôt pour leur condition suffisante pour l'existence d'une araignée couvrante.
Joseph O'Rourke

1
idéalement, ils auraient posté leurs commentaires comme réponses :), mais votre solution fonctionne aussi
Suresh Venkat

@Suresh: Au cas où vous ne seriez pas au courant, je ne l'ai pas posté comme réponse car je ne pensais pas que cette question aurait dû être posée ici en premier lieu.
Tsuyoshi Ito

Réponses:


4

La question a été répondue dans les commentaires de Tsuyoshi & Chandra! J'ajoute cette réponse CW afin que je puisse l'accepter pour indiquer que la question est close. Merci tout le monde!


1
IIRC vous devez attendre 2 jours après avoir posté une question pour accepter votre propre réponse.
Kaveh
En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.